Title varies: v. 1-4, the first-[fourth] book of records ...v. 5-8, the fifth-[eighth] volume of records ..
Some vols. printed by the Hampton Press, Bridgehampton, N.Y
Vols. 1-3 "transcribed with notes and an introduction by Wm. S. Pelletreau, and compiled by the undersigned committee, chosen at town meeting, April 1st, 1873, and published at the expense of the town, by its authority". Committee: Henry P. Hedges, Wm. S. Pelletreau and Edward H. Foster. Vol. 5 "copied and prepared for publication by William J. Post, town clerk, and William S. Pelletreau and published by the town". Vol. 6 "prepared and edited by William S. Pelletreau and James A. Early, town clerk, and published by authority of the town"; vols. 7-8 transcribed under direction of Edward P. White, town clerk ... [and] published at the expense of the Town and by its authority; prepared for publication by J. D. Sleight
Vols 2,4 include lists of births, marriages and deaths
"List of soldiers and sailors ... in the war of the rebellion, from the town of Southampton"; v. 4, [16] p. at end
book 1. 1639-1660.--book 2. 1660-1717.--book 3. 1717-1807.--book 4. 1809-1870.--book 5. Ancient loose documents in the town clerk's office, also abstracts of the red book of deeds.--book 6. Abstracts of vol. II of deeds in town clerk's office, with additional unrecorded deeds with indexes of names and localities.--[book] 7. 1870-1893.--[book] 8. 1893-1927 (pt.1-2)
